Sir Alex Ferguson wants United fans to emulate the atmosphere they displayed against Celtic in every home game.
The home contingent's reaction to a 6,000-strong army of Hoops fans made for an incredible ambience in United's 3-2 win, a din Sir Alex wants to sample every week.
He said: "I keep saying I wished every team could bring 6,000 fans with them like Celtic because it does create a competitive element between the fans.
"It created a far better atmosphere and our fans are better because of it. I think back to some of the great Wednesday nights - electric. We need that more often."
Celtic's visit was a far cry from last Saturday's win over Spurs, which was conducted against a far quieter backdrop.
With an increased capacity and better acoustics by virtue of Old Trafford's redevelopment, Sir Alex wants the fans to become a weapon against opposing teams.
"We have to get that atmosphere right throughout the seasons," he said.
"Some weekends they come here to be entranced, to see magic. Half of them are sleeping, waiting to be entertained. But we need their spirit to ignite the team at times. It should not always be the other way around. A fan can stir his team."
